Police directs hoteliers to keep records of visitors, install CCTVs
1/23/2015 10:59:21 PM
Rajouri, Jan 23 : In the wake of alleged attempts of rapes/rapes being committed by the anti-social elements/ criminals in the local hotels, the Rajouri police today called a meeting of the owners/managers of the hotels situated in and in the vicinity of Rajouri city and issued precautionary directions to maintain vigil over such elements including to install CCTV cameras at reception counter /on entry gates and corridors of the hotels.
Police sources said, following the directions from AK Attri, DIG police Rajouri-Poonch range and DrHaseebMughal,SSP the meeting was held at Police Station Rajouri and was chaired by Tajinder Singh, Additional SP and was assisted by Yashpal Singh SHO. During this meeting police officials asked hoteliers to install CCTV cameras inside reception centre/all the corridors of the hotels, to maintain proper records of entry of the persons and their identities, details/ purposes of the visitors. Police sources said that hoteliers also directed to furnish these details with concerned police stations on or after 11pm on daily basis. "Owners/managers of the hotels have also been directed to get the character and antecedents of the hotel employees verified through concerned police stations, police sources said.
